Entry requirements
Domestic Students
- There are no mandated entry requirements.
This course does not have mandatory entry requirements as outlined in the training package.
However, Australian College has certain admission criteria for this course.
Prospective students must:
- be minimum 15 years of age or older at the time of enrolment. Parental consent is required from all students under the age of 18 years
- complete a language, literacy and numeracy test prior to enrolment
- have access to a real accounting and bookkeeping work environment
- depending on the unit, students may be required to interact with actual or simulated team members, clients and staff and may be required to participate in audio/video-recorded role-plays with others
- obtain their Unique Student Identifier (USI) and provide it to Australian College.
- agree to comply with Australian College policies and procedures as published on the website and outlined in the Student Handbook.
- pay all fees as outlined in the Enrolment Terms and Conditions.
